What's Happening?
DP World has become a member of the Maritime Association for Clean Seas (MACS), an initiative aimed at reducing plastic waste in global supply chains and addressing ocean pollution. The association unites various maritime stakeholders, including shipping
companies and ports, to tackle plastic and operational waste on a large scale. DP World plans to leverage its operational expertise and global reach to implement scalable solutions that minimize plastic leakage across the maritime value chain, from port operations to inland logistics. This initiative aligns with the International Maritime Organization's Plastic Marine Litter Action Plan, promoting collaboration among members to share data, implement best practices, and contribute to certified plastic recovery projects.
Why It's Important?
The involvement of DP World in MACS signifies a significant step towards addressing the global challenge of ocean plastic pollution, which affects ecosystems, coastal communities, and the resilience of supply chains. As a major player in global trade and logistics, DP World's participation enhances the initiative's capacity to implement effective solutions across complex supply chains. This collaboration is crucial for driving meaningful progress in reducing plastic waste, which is a growing environmental concern with far-reaching impacts on marine life and human health. The initiative also highlights the importance of cross-sector collaboration in tackling environmental issues, setting a precedent for other industries to follow.
